I read recently the following in one of my daily readings called ,,'Word for today',the following story,'An old, tired -looking dog wandered into a women's garden.She could tell from looking at him that he had a good home. He followed her inside,down the hall, and promptly fell asleep. Two hours later,he went to the door and she let him out.The next day he came back , resumed his position, and napped for a couple of hours. This went on for a week. Curious, the woman pinned this note to the collar; ' Every afternoon your dog comes for a nap. ' The next day, the dog showed up with a note that read;'He lives at a home with 10 children- apparently he needs some quite time. Can I come with him tomorrow?.'I hope that made you smile,but in the humour we have an underlying truth, relating to the business of life,and the pressures that many people are under,that can often lead to burn out,weariness and stress.We can be driven by the challenges that life puts upon us.I heard my son preach recently ,and the subject was ,'Where is your garden? In biblical times people would have an enclosed garden,which they would go to in the evening to relax,Jesus had such a garden called Gethsemane which he often went to Luke 22 v 39.,Jesus needed that a place where He could go to relax and commune with His Father.We all need such a place it may be in your car or out walking or wherever.Our Saviour said in Matthew 11 v28 ,' Come to Me, all of you who are weary and carry heavy burdens,and I will give you rest', where is your garden?

He is able. ( Psalm 121 )
It was George Muller who prayed that he would not like to a die a wicked old man,I prayed the same prayer recently,of course using different words.Like George I am an old man aged 79, and like George I feel very vulnerable.Let me stress this ,temptations do not cease when one gets older,it is Scrooge who sums it up,'We are all beset by foes,within and without,the devil,the world,the flesh,and for victory over these we are completely depended upon God'. How true those words are,and so I prayed to Him,I told I am not like Peter who foolishly boasted that he would not deny his Lord ,saying he would even die for Him (John 13 v 37),and we know what became of that,yet the Lord was merciful and forgive him .So I prayed for the Lord to keep me from evil, for I know that the consequences of falling into sin can be very severe. The Lord heard my prayer,how do I know?well He answered me as I was reading a daily reading, it read ,'The Lord shall preserve you from all evil;He shall preserve your soul', Psalm 121 v 7 . In Philippians 1 v 6,we read,'being confident of this,that He who began a good work in you will carry it on to completion until the day of Christ Jesus'. God will finish what He started, He is able to keep you from stumbling and to present you before His glorious presence without fault and with great joy. To the only wise God our Saviour be glory ,majesty,power and authority, through Jesus Christ our Lord, before all ages,now and for evermore!Amen. (Jude 24-25)

He makes all the difference.( Romans 8 v 31 - 39 )
Writing on Psalm 44 Scroggie declares ,'Deity makes all the difference in a difficulty',just think that as we face today we are not on our own.As Moses faced the challenge of leading Israel God assured him that His presence would go with them. ( Exodus 33 v 14).When David faced Goliath,he declared the Lord was with him (1 Samuel 17 v 46.When Paul was a prisoner he tells us that everyone deserted him but then he adds,'But the Lord stood at my side and gave me strength', the Lord was with him. (2 Timothy 4 v16 -17)The Lord being with them made a difference to them ,and it will make a difference to us,one could say they were special people,so they received preferential treatment, not so,their status is our status we are children of God .The Lord is with us as He was with them, oh yes they had greater gifts than us,God used them in mighty ways,but that does not make us nobodies or inferior in God's eyes.Everyday we can rejoice that God is with us, and means everything,you and I are the apple of God's eye.So let us be strong and courageous, let us not be afraid,let us not be discouraged,never forget that the Lord is with us wherever we go.( Joshua1v9.)
